No Business of Mine, by James Hadley Chase

In No Business of Mine a foreign correspondent for a New York’s paper, Steve Harmas, goes to war-time London where he meets Netta Scott, a bar girl. Several months later, he returns to London and decides to look her up, but learns she is dead of an apparent suicide. Steve is sure Netta is not the suicide type, and in searching her apartment finds some interesting clues and learns Netta had a sister. Steve requests the help of Inspector Corridan of Scotland Yard to look into the case, but now, the sister is also dead of an another apparent suicide, Netta's body has disappeared from the morgue, and someone is taking an interest in Steve’s snooping around. There are a lot of questions to be answered: Is Netta really dead? If not, why, and where is she now? And how come Corridan is always one step ahead of Harmas?

A Top-Notch Thriller Set In Post-War London
By Dave Wilde
Back in 1947 when Chase wrote this hardboiled thriller, the war had just ended and many protagonists in novels were returning war veterans, trying to make a life in the world they barely remembered. For the narrator of this novel, a reporter, who had spent several years as a war correspondent in London before the front moved on to France, he fondly remembers his war years in London. Back in the states, he remembers his long-lasting romance with a dancehall hostess and, when he wins it big at the track, he returns to London and seeks her out. But, alas, it turns out she had just committed suicide the day before, sticking her head in the oven with the windows all sealed and the gas full blast. The suicide doesn't make sense and we have a reporter investigating, sometimes alongside Scotland Yard, sometimes in spite of Scotland Yard and the story that follows is a terrific thriller of the kind one can expect from Chase. Between blonde bimbos and gangsters and thieves and muggers and the like, it is one great read that is hard to put down. This is a great read and makes one anxious to try another Hadley novel.
